Abstract
SUMMARY‘Candidatus Phytoplasma tritici’ (‘Ca. P. tritici’) is an insect‐borne obligate pathogen that infects wheat (Triticum aestivum) causing wheat blue dwarf disease, and leads to yield losses. SWP12 is a potential effector secreted by ‘Ca. P. tritici’ that manipulates host processes to create an environment conducive to phytoplasma colonization, but the detailed mechanism of action remains to be investigated.
